Maintenance of the normal rat alveolar macrophage cell population. The roles of monocyte influx and alveolar macrophage proliferation in situ.

作者信息

Shellito J, Esparza C, Armstrong C

出版信息

Am Rev Respir Dis. 1987 Jan;135(1):78-82. doi: 10.1164/arrd.1987.135.1.78.

Abstract

We investigated the relative importance of monocyte influx and alveolar macrophage proliferation in maintenance of the alveolar macrophage population in normal rats. Two experimental approaches were used. To detect possible monocyte influx, we radiolabeled blood monocytes by a continuous infusion of tritiated thymidine for 7 days and assayed lavaged alveolar macrophages for radiolabel by autoradiography. Although heavily labeled monocytes occurred in the blood, no heavily labeled cells were detectable among lavaged alveolar macrophages by cohort analysis. To evaluate macrophage proliferation in vivo, we injected normal unlabeled rats with colchicine and examined lavaged alveolar macrophages for arrested mitoses. Mitotic figures were observed among lavaged alveolar macrophages, and calculations at serial times after colchicine injection indicated that 1.83% of alveolar macrophages entered mitosis each day. On the basis of these 2 lines of evidence, we conclude that the alveolar macrophage cell population in normal rats is supported mainly by cellular proliferation in situ rather than direct monocyte influx from the blood compartment.

我们研究了在正常大鼠中,单核细胞流入和肺泡巨噬细胞增殖在维持肺泡巨噬细胞群体方面的相对重要性。采用了两种实验方法。为了检测可能的单核细胞流入,我们通过连续7天输注氚标记的胸腺嘧啶核苷对血液单核细胞进行放射性标记,并通过放射自显影法检测灌洗肺泡巨噬细胞中的放射性标记。尽管血液中出现了大量标记的单核细胞,但通过队列分析在灌洗肺泡巨噬细胞中未检测到大量标记的细胞。为了评估体内巨噬细胞的增殖,我们给正常未标记的大鼠注射秋水仙碱,并检查灌洗肺泡巨噬细胞中的有丝分裂停滞情况。在灌洗肺泡巨噬细胞中观察到有丝分裂图,秋水仙碱注射后连续时间的计算表明,每天有1.83%的肺泡巨噬细胞进入有丝分裂。基于这两条证据,我们得出结论,正常大鼠中的肺泡巨噬细胞群体主要由原位细胞增殖支持,而非来自血液 compartment 的直接单核细胞流入。
